dc.description | Letter from Oscar Monnig to Tom O. McMillan apologizing for his delayed response to McMillan's last letter, but with the Smithsonian moving in so quickly to the impact site he never felt a need to continue his work. Discusses his ethics when it comes to meteorite hunting, as well as the purpose of the Prairie camera network. | |
